A Small All-Corners-Truncated Circularly Polarized Microstrip Patch Antenna on Textile Substrate for Wearable Passive UHF RFID Tags

TL;DR: In this article, a wearable passive UHF RFID tag based on a circularly polarized (CP) patch antenna on a textile substrate is presented, where the antenna miniaturization is based on applying a combination of the cross-and L-shaped slots in the radiator, achieving right-hand circular polarization by asymmetrically truncating all four corners of the square-shaped radiator.

Antenna design for implanted tags in wireless brain machine interface system

TL;DR: In this article, the authors compare conventional and segmented transmit loop configurations to reduce the specific absorption rate (SAR) into human body, and present novel cubic millimeter implant antennas and link performance comparisons in terms of both power and voltage delivery to the implant.
